The National Park Service (NPS) is publicly announcing its intent to fund the NPS Academy, an initiative under the 21st Century Youth Conservation Corp. This grant aims to engage diverse undergraduate and graduate students, aged 18 to 25, from across the U.S. The program is designed to orient participants to the NPS, introduce them to various career opportunities within the Service, and foster professional and leadership development alongside a personal stewardship ethic. Through this collaborative project, students will secure summer internships in diverse NPS parks nationwide, paving the way towards committed conservation citizenship. This funding supports interns from the Student Conservation Association (SCA) under a cooperative agreement.

| Description: | This Funding Announcement is not a request for applications. This announcement is to provide public notice of the National Park Service (NPS)intention to fund the following project activities without competition. Interns from the Student Conservation Association (SCA) under Cooperative Agreement (H2495090023). Under the 21st Century Youth Conservation Corp initiative the National Park created the National Park Service (NPS) Academy which aims to engage diverse undergraduate and graduate students, ages 18 to 25, from across the US. This innovative and collaborative project orients students to the NPS, introduces them to the multitude of career opportunities within the Service, promotes professional and leadership development, and fosters a personal stewardship ethic. Students will have the opportunity to be placed into a variety of summer internships in parks throughout the NPS and across region lines, in a pathway towards committed conservation citizenship. |
